Description
The Simple Event Planner pl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Stored Cross-Site Scripting via the ‘andcustom[add_seg][]’ parameter in versions up to, and including, 1.5.4 due to insufficient input sanitization and output escaping. This makes it possible for Contributor-level attackers to inject arbitrary web scripts in pages that will execute whenever a user accesses an injected page.
